My Wife's Lodger (1952)


My Wife's Lodger Poster
1h 20min | Comedy | Oct 1, 1952 | Released

My Wife’s Lodger finds hapless soldier Willie Higginbottom (Dominic Roche) hoping for a hero’s welcome when he returns home after the war. But, while he was away, shifty spiv Roger the Lodger (Leslie Dwyer) got his arms around his wife and his feet under the table, and now Willie’s ditzy daughter (Diana Dors) only wants to sing, dance and jitterbug!

Director: Maurice Elvey

Producer: David Dent

Writer(s): Stafford Dickens Dominic Roche
